Rod Razavi

Director, CRM Data Conversion at Zuri Group

Rod has a wide background in technology but specializes in database programming. He has over 8 years of experience delivering quality customer service to nonprofit organizations ranging from The Jackson Laboratory to The March of Dimes. Working for a wide variety of nonprofits has enabled him to gain experience in the various verticals of the nonprofit sector including Arts & Cultural (New York Public Library), Environmental, Faith-Based (Evangelical Free Church of America), Foundations, Healthcare (Henry Ford Health Systems), Human Services, K-12, and Higher Education (Yale and The Ohio State University).

Prior to joining Zuri Group, Rod worked at Blackbaud, as a Senior Data Analyst responsible for quality database conversions, services, and customizations into The Financial Edge, The Raiser’s Edge, and Blackbaud eCRM. Before moving to Charleston and joining Blackbaud, Rod worked with the Cincinnati-based simulated Fantasy Sports website WhatIfSports.com, Inc. developing web-based fantasy sports games. While his passion and education for technology began very early, it wasn’t until he attended Rochester Institute of Technology that Rod began polishing his programming skillset. Rod graduated from RIT with a Bachelor of Science in Information Technology. During his time in Rochester, he spent 3 years playing Men’s Varsity tennis and helped captain the team to a league championship his senior year.
